Is Jyotishmati oil safe for nasya
My son is 13 years old and autistic. I consulted an Ayurvedic doctor. She prescribed some medicines and also advised to put two Jyotishmati oil drops in nose once or twice daily. The oil is very strong and my son is not cooperating. Please let me know if it is safe to use this oil (i.e. are there any side effects) or can I use badam rogan oil instead? Is that safe and beneficial? Please advise. Thanks in advance.

Pure ghee is adviced . Try nasya with pure ghee initially and later with ksheer bala 101 and than u can try jyothishmathi oil. It should be in an orderly so that the person get accustomed to the procedure.
